What This Set Is
This is a mortar and pestle set made of high-quality white ceramic, with a contoured mortar bottom that helps hold materials in place while grinding. It is suitable for crushing, grinding, and powdering herbs, chemical samples, drugs, and other substances by hand, using a rotary motion and pressing the pestle around the side of the mortar. The set is quick to clean and does not absorb odours or stains from the materials ground in it.
| Specification | Detail |
|---|---|
| Material | High-quality white ceramic (porcelain) |
| Mortar dimensions | Approx. 1.5in x 2.5in x 2.5in (4cm x 6cm x 6cm) |
| Pestle length | Approx. 2.75in (6cm) |
| Capacity | Approx. 1/4 cup / 2oz / 60ml |
